How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Snowden Overlook II?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Snowden Overlook II Studio Apartments | $2,354 | $2,249 | $2,459 |
| Snowden Overlook II 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,897 | $1,067 | $2,521 |
| Snowden Overlook II 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,224 | $1,636 | $3,225 |
| Snowden Overlook II 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,704 | $2,150 | $3,324 |

Most Pet Friendly Snowden Overlook II Apartments for Rent
The apartment community in the Snowden Overlook II area of Baltimore, MD that ranks the highest in Pet Friendliness Lifestyle Score on ApartmentHomeLiving.com is Columbia Landing Apartments with prices starting from $1,575 and a Pet Friendly score of 3.8 of 4. The Timbers at Long Reach scores the second highest with a 3.2 of 4 and has availability currently starting from $1,550. Here are the most Pet Friendly Snowden Overlook II apartments for rent in Baltimore, MD:
| Apartment Listing | Pet Rating | Neighborhood | Priced From |
|---|---|---|---|
| Columbia Landing Apartments | 3.8/4 | Long Reach | $1,575 |
| The Timbers at Long Reach | 3.2/4 | Long Reach | $1,550 |
| Stonehaven Apartments | 3/4 | Owen Brown | $1,869 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ly Snowden Overlook II Apartments
How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ly Snowden Overlook II Apartment?
The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in Snowden Overlook II is $2,080.
What is the largest Pet Friendly Snowden Overlook II Apartment for rent?
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in Snowden Overlook II is a 1,591 square feet unit starting from $1,783 at Verde at Howard Square West.
What is the average size for Snowden Overlook II Pet Friendly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Pet Friendly rental in Snowden Overlook II is currently at 729 sq ft.
